Name of the Condition
- Burn of third degree of left axilla, initial encounter
Summary
This condition describes a third-degree burn affecting the left axilla (armpit) during the initial encounter. Third-degree burns involve full-thickness damage to the skin, extending through the epidermis and dermis, and may affect underlying tissues such as fat, muscle, or bone. Documentation should specify the anatomical location (left axilla) and confirm the burn’s depth as third-degree, with the encounter classified as initial.
Causes
Third-degree burns in the axilla typically result from prolonged or intense exposure to heat (e.g., flames, hot liquids, or contact with hot objects) or severe chemical agents. Electrical burns or radiation exposure may also cause full-thickness injuries. The severity of the burn reflects significant thermal or chemical trauma to the area.

Symptoms
- Charred, blackened, or white leathery skin at the injury site.
- Absence of pain in the burned area due to nerve damage (though surrounding tissue may be painful).
- Swelling and discoloration extending beyond the injury site.
- Possible fluid leakage or blistering (less common in full-thickness burns).
Diagnosis
Diagnosis is based on clinical evaluation of the burn’s appearance, depth, and extent. Healthcare providers assess the skin’s texture, color, and sensation to confirm full-thickness damage. Documentation should include the anatomical location (left axilla) and the burn’s depth. Imaging or laboratory tests may be used if underlying tissue damage is suspected.
Treatment Options
- Immediate wound care, including cleaning and debridement of necrotic tissue.
- Pain management and fluid resuscitation to address shock risk.
- Surgical intervention, such as skin grafting, for extensive burns.
- Antibiotics to prevent or treat infection.
- Rehabilitation and physical therapy to restore mobility and function.
Prognosis and Follow-Up
Prognosis depends on the burn’s size, depth, and treatment timing. Full-thickness burns often require long-term care, including wound management and scar treatment. Follow-up appointments monitor healing, infection risk, and functional recovery. Scarring or contractures may necessitate ongoing therapy.
Complications
- Infection, including sepsis, due to compromised skin barriers.
- Hypovolemic shock from fluid loss.
- Scarring or contractures affecting movement.
- Nerve damage leading to chronic pain or numbness.
- Psychological distress from disfigurement or trauma.

Tips for Medical Coders
Document the anatomical location (left axilla) and confirm the burn’s depth as third-degree. The "initial encounter" modifier indicates the first episode of care for this injury. Ensure clinical notes support the burn’s severity and location to justify code assignment.
